Output 5a1518fc2e2ca4010427a30b2106bf8591af78a2f252effc99b291e165299185:21

value
1378813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ea23d35cb9fa45adc863808ca770118718fe31d5 OP_EQUAL
address
3P32xe7h1CgUXUkrkwjP82xdZ1fkNjH8m4
transaction
5a1518fc2e2ca4010427a30b2106bf8591af78a2f252effc99b291e165299185
spent
true